HOME INSPECTOR NATIONAL PREP
EXAMS WITH QUALIFIED QUESTIONS
AND ANSWERS
It is important to maintain a positive grade away from the structure of at LEAST _______ inch drop per
foot for six feet. A. 1/4 B. 1/2 C. 3/4 D. 1 - ANSWER-1



Which of the following BEST describes the report statement shown below? "The roof is in good
condition for its age." A. Conclusion B. Recommendation C. Description D. Disclaimer - ANSWER-
Conclusion



Which of the following conditions would be LEAST critical to your client's safety? A. A pin hole in the
heat exchanger B. No handrails on an interior stairway C. Lack of a pressure and temperature relief valve
on the water heater D. A non-reversing garage door opener - ANSWER-A pin hole in the heat exchanger



The normal MINIMUM run for a residential stair tread is: A. 7 in. B. 8 in. C. 9 in. D. 11 in. - ANSWER-9
inches



Standard three light electrical testers are NOT always reliable because: A. Some receptacles only have
two prongs B. Three light testers sometimes have broken bulbs C. Three light testers will not detect
multiple wiring problems D. Different test device manufactures have different light patterns - ANSWER-
Three light testers will not detect multiple wiring problems



Bulging plaster is observed high up on several bedroom walls. The primary concern is the bulging plaster
is a(n): A. installation defect B. indication the home was very cold for a period of time C. indication the
air handler leaked D. potential safety issue - ANSWER-Potential safety issue



EIFS is a siding material that: A. Is used in commercial buildings only. B. Looks like stucco but lacks a wire
mesh. C. Can be installed on top of a modified bitumen membrane. D. Can be installed on top of a
masonry surface. - ANSWER-Looks like stucco but lacks a wire mesh

,While inspecting a home, you observe a large ceiling fan with built-in lamps. This installation requires
a(an): A. Strong ceiling. B. Pancake junction box. C. Approved brace or box. D. Larger junction box. -
ANSWER-Approved brace or box



What are the types of heat that must be taken into account when calculating the cooling loads for an
HVAC system?



a. Sensible and radiant heat

b. Radiant and conductive heat

c. Conductive and latent heat

d. Sensible and latent heat - ANSWER-Sensible and latent heat



Which of the following would be most likely to have the highest R-value?



a. 6" fiberglass batt insulation

b. 12" cast-in-place concrete wall

c. 2" extruded polystyrene panel

d. Triple insulated glazing system with ½" air spaces - ANSWER-6" fiberglass batt insulation



An inspector can often determine the approximate age of a home by its method of construction. Which
of the following choices shows the methods of construction in order from first developed to most
recently developed?



a. Post and beam construction, balloon framing, platform framing, ICF construction

b. Balloon framing, post and beam construction, ICF construction, platform framing

c. ICF construction, balloon framing, post and beam construction, platform framing

, d. Post and beam construction, platform framing, balloon framing, ICF construction - ANSWER-Post and
beam construction, balloon framing, platform framing, ICF construction



One is inspecting an EIFS (Exterior Insulation and Finishing System) wall system for deficiencies. Where
would these be most likely to occur?



a. Window heads

b. The center of large expanses of EIFS

c. Along the bottom edge of the EIFS installation

d. At the corners of the installation, such as around windows - ANSWER-At the corners of the
installation, such as around windows



An inspector notes that the heat pump is not functioning and that the condensate pan under the air
handler is full of water. Why might these two things be related?



a. The full condensate pan tripped a condensate overflow switch. The unit turned off in order to ensure
that condensate did not spill.

b. The full condensate pan indicates that the fan in the air handler is not functioning, as it should.

c. The full condensate pan indicates that there is a leak in the heat exchanger, which has depressurized
the unit, causing it to turn off.

d. The full condensate pan means that combustion byproducts have condensed and are flowing back
into the house through the flue. This tripped the flue gas spill switch, turning the unit off. - ANSWER-The
full condensate pan tripped a condensate overflow switch. The unit turned off in order to ensure that
condensate did not spill.



While inspecting a crawl space, you should probe for decay if the _________ is dark in appearance. A.
King joist B. Floor joist C. Masonry wall D. Bearing wall - ANSWER-Floor joist
